I'm chemical engineer working in a petroleum refinery. We have a visbreaking(Thermal cracking) unit in our refinery. For a constant Furnace outlet temperature, we were trying to study the conversion(Gas + Naphtha) for various Vacuum residue feed (On processing different crudes in Crude distillation). We find that the ratio of feed viscosity to Vistar (Visbreaker bottoms) viscosity varies significantly.
We would like to know, what type of Vacuum residue feed is desirable for Visbreaker unit, to attain good conversion and higher ratio of viscosity between feed and bottoms?
Also, Does the visbreaker conversion will influence the viscosity ratio of feed and bottom?
